un bug qui survient sur la version en ligne de Pyromaths :
Code : Tout sélectionner
File "pyromaths/sixiemes/sixiemes.py", line 56, in main
write(f0, f1, modules[exo]())
File "pyromaths/sixiemes/angles.py", line 246, in
MesureAngles
lpoints = cree_angles(nb_angles, xmax, ymax)
File "pyromaths/sixiemes/angles.py", line 160, in
cree_angles
A, B, C):
File "pyromaths/sixiemes/angles.py", line 127, in
verifie_angle
isValid = verifie_distance_mini(A, B, A1, B1) and \
File "pyromaths/sixiemes/angles.py", line 109, in
verifie_distance_mini
D, B) < dmin or dist_points(A, C) < dmin or dist_points(A, D) < \
File "pyromaths/sixiemes/angles.py", line 70, in
dist_points
d = math.sqrt((xB - xA) ** 2 + (yB - yA) ** 2)
ValueError: (25, 'Inappropriate ioctl for device')